Caracteristicas y propiedades de un diseño de sistema

Solo disponible en BuenasTareas
  • Páginas : 6 (1251 palabras )
  • Descarga(s) : 0
  • Publicado : 19 de mayo de 2011
Leer documento completo
Vista previa del texto
PRIMER PARCIAL
OBLIGATORIO DE
DISEÑO DE SISTEMAS

Campos Norberto José
Apellido y Nombres

22.854.133
D.N.I.

10/05/10
Fecha

1) SISTEMA: Es un conjunto de elementos que conforman un todo y que se relacionan dinámicamente formando alguna actividad para alcanzar un objetivo en común, dicho objetivo o producto resultante puede ser a la vez un elemento de un sistema mayor, ya que lossistemas pueden estar integrados dentro de otros mayores.
Podemos dividir los sistemas según sus características, decimos que hay naturales y hechos por el hombre dentro de los naturales tenemos a la vez los físicos (sist. Solar, sist. Molecular, sist. geológicos) y los vivientes (hombre, animales, vegetales), también existen los abstractos (ideas, pensamientos).
Al mismo tiempo podemos decirque un sistema es abierto o cerrados y esto refiere a la interacción que tienen con el ambiente exterior, es decir los sistemas cerrado no presentan intercambio con el medio ambiente que los rodea, no reciben ningún recursos externo y nada producen que sea enviado hacia fuera. En rigor, no existen sistemas cerrados.
Los sistemas abiertos en cambio presentan intercambio con el ambiente a través deentradas y salidas, son adaptativos para sobrevivir y su estructura es óptima cuando el conjunto de elementos se organiza, aproximándose a una operación adaptativa.

2)
El objetivo o fin de moldear las funciones es principalmente evitar el fracaso en el desarrollo de un sistema de información debido a una mala identificación de las necesidades, la comunidad internacional sobre tecnologías de lainformación ha desarrollado diversos métodos orientados a los usuarios. Estos métodos se centran básicamente en la comprensión de las necesidades de todas las personas involucradas en la empresa y las razones por las que el sistema debería ser desarrollado.
Es decir una de las partes más importantes en el desarrollo de un sistema es la identificación de las necesidades de los usuarios. La mayoríade fracasos en la creación de un nuevo sistema proviene de una mala definición en las necesidades funcionales.

3) Una herramienta poderosa para la confección de un sistema es el Diagrama de Flujo de Datos (DFD) y se una para modelar las funcionalidades de un sistema, ayuda a la partición del problema en subproblemas, y permite mostrar al sistema en término de las piezas que lo componen, amedida que se desciende sus niveles, se pueden describir las funciones básicas de un sistema.
Las siguientes reglas ayudan a realizar un DFD sin errores explicando sus partes:

A) Identificar las entradas y salidas del sistema.
Esta ligado a la definición del alcance o contexto del sistema. Se determina ¿qué va hacer el sistema? y en caso de duda, “aclarar” con el usuario. El primer resultado esel diagrama de contexto.

B) Elegir cuidadosamente los nombres para cada uno de los elementos del DFD
La idea es no poner como nombre de procesos los nombres de personas. Lo importante es la tarea que se realiza y no quién la realiza. Elegir verbos que indiquen la acción específica para los nombres de procesos. No verbos vagos, como por ejemplo: procesar, manejar, hacer, etc., no usarabreviaturas en los nombres, no usar términos de computación. Debemos usar nombres claros, que den idea del significado del componente, es decir lo que se intenta es dar claridad de nombres a los procesos.

C) Numerar los procesos.
Se refiere a la agregación de un número por proceso y usar numeración jerárquica en base a los niveles del DFD, dicha numeración no da idea de orden de proceso. (se usa parasolo a fin de referenciar a los procesos.)

D) Revisar el diagrama con el usuario y volver dibujarlo tantas veces como sea necesario.
Es decir rever cuantas veces sea necesario cada uno de los procesos a fin de ayudar a refrescar la memoria de los usuarios concientizandolos a entender la importancia de clarificar cada detalle de los mismos.

E) Evitar DFD complejos y hacer uso de los...
tracking img